Advances in Cold-Formed Steel Roll-Forming Technology: Optimizing Production Efficiency

The metal construction industry is rapidly transforming—and those who embrace innovation will lead the way. This dynamic session explores cutting-edge advancements in cold-formed steel roll forming, with a spotlight on automation, smarter material handling, and faster production speeds. Discover how these breakthroughs are driving greater efficiency, lowering labor costs, and boosting product consistency. We’ll also delve into the emerging trend of containerized on-site roll-forming factories—mobile solutions that bring production directly to the job site. Learn how this game-changing approach can streamline logistics, reduce waste, and unlock new levels of flexibility. Whether you’re a manufacturer, builder, or technologist, this session offers valuable insights into how the latest technologies can help you stay competitive and thrive in the ever-evolving world of cold-formed steel.

Learning Objectives:

  • Identify the latest technological advancements in roll forming, specifically for cold steel.
  • Discover the benefits of integrating automated systems to improve efficiency, reduce labor costs, and enhance consistency.
  • Analyze the benefits and challenges of containerized onsite roll forming factories.
  • Understand the strategies for leveraging advanced roll forming technologies to increase throughput and optimize resource use.
